031 | [Situation] 1 1/3 mile N.E. [North East] from Tynron village A large plantation of oak and other forest trees within the farm of Camling. |

031 | [Situation] 1 1/3 mile N.E. [North East] from Tynron village A rocky eminence with a steep precipitous slope to the south-west. Situated a little to the east of, and at one time included within the farm of Camling. |

030; 031 | [Situation] About 1 1/3 mile N.E. [North East] from Tynron village A straggling plantation thinly covered with brushwood and forest trees. The name is derived from an old farm called Aird within which it was once included |

This volume contains information on place names found in the Dumfriesshire parish of Tynron.
Ordnance Survey - Dumfries county
Ordnance Survey was established in the 18th century to create maps, surveys and associated records for the entirety of Great Britain. These records are arranged by county. This entry has been created to enable searching for Ordnance Survey records for the county of Dumfries, which is in the south west of Scotland.
